Sr. SDE

Remote , Washington

Posted: 2025-04-07
Job Type: Contract To Hire

Job Description/Skills:
This position is fully remote.

What you’ll do in this role:

  • Write efficient, reliable, maintainable, and defect-free code. Design, implement, test, and deliver highly scalable systems, services, and API’s.
  • Participate and contribute to software development practices such as design spec and code review.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design and implement scalable and efficient cloud solutions.
  • Utilize automated CI/CD pipelines to deploy software packages in a DevOps environment.
  • Working knowledge and ability to use tools to assist with user analytics, logging, and monitoring.
  • Write and execute unit tests, integration tests, and performance tests.
  • Collaborate with various team members and stakeholders on requirements definition and feature design and development.
  • Author clear technical documentation for the deliverables.
  • Be an active participant in triage meetings and discussions.
  • Support the architecture team that works on AWS IaaS platform for service delivery
  • Take part in agile ceremonies for estimation and execution of continuous product.
  • Working in a flexible environment, you will deal effectively with ambiguity, have str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Mentor other developers as needed to expand the team’s skills.

Your education, skills, and exper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science or other related field or equivalent work experience.
  • 5+ years of software development experience as an engineer in an agile environment with excellent design, problem solving, debugging skills and DevOps.
  • 3+ years of hands-on coding experience in Angular, React or any other equivalent library/framework.
  • 3+ years of hands-on coding experience in Python, preferably in the web development space.
  • Familiarity with Python web development frameworks (Flask, FastAPI, Django).
  • Familiarity with Python linting tools (pylint, flake8, ruff) and type checkers (mypy, pyright) is a bonus.
  • Strong familiarity with JavaScript/Typescript.
  • Some familiarity with Java.
  • Acquainted with testing tools and platforms, such as Cucumber, Cypress, Selenium, and Postman
  • Understand OpenAPI specifications, Swagger, and SQL/No-SQL databases.
  • Good comprehension of various API gateways, reverse proxy, MFA, tokenization, SSL, OAuth, SAML protocols, and app authentications.
  • Familiar with AuthN and AuthZ protocol, architecture, and concepts.
  • Familiarity with Active Directory or other LDAP compatible directory stores.
  • Experience with AWS Elastic Container Service, load balancing, Route 53, ACM, and CloudFormation is strongly preferred.
  • Familiarity with containerization for application deployment (Docker).
  • Strong Experience with OIDC and OAuth IDPs.
  • Track record of meeting deadlines and delivering high quality results.
  • Excellent communication skills with technical and non-technical peers with a customer focus.

Pay Range: $70.00 – $76.00 per hour, depending upon experience.
Health & Medical Benefits, 401K, Employee Assistance Program, and Sick Time applicable by state.
